340522513 has 2 divisors, whose sum is σ = 340522514. Its totient is φ = 340522512.
The previous prime is 340522499. The next prime is 340522531. The reversal of 340522513 is 315225043.
Together with next prime (340522531) it forms an Ormiston pair, because they use the same digits, order apart.
It is a weak prime.
It can be written as a sum of positive squares in only one way, i.e., 316590849 + 23931664 = 17793^2 + 4892^2 .
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 340522513 - 29 = 340522001 is a prime.
It is not a weakly prime, because it can be changed into another prime (340522543)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written as a sum of consecutive naturals, namely, 170261256 + 170261257.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(170261257).
Almost surely, 2340522513 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
340522513 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(1).
340522513 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
340522513 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 3600, while the sum is 25.
The square root of 340522513 is about 18453.2520982075. The cubic root of 340522513 is about 698.3105605374.
Adding to 340522513 its reverse (315225043), we get a palindrome (655747556).
The spelling of 340522513 in words is "three hundred forty million, five hundred twenty-two thousand, five hundred thirteen".
